The linter blocks string-concatenated queries, unparameterized literals in WHERE clauses, and any GRANT statements outside the migrations folder — those three rules are the security-relevant ones, so please don't let anyone disable them "temporarily." There's a known false positive on multi-line CTEs that I've suppressed per-file rather than globally. Everything else is cosmetic formatting stuff. I wrote up the full rule list and the suppression rationale on the internal page below.

runbook for taweg-yageg: https://confluence.zemvarsys.internal/display/projects/projects/501cfe58

## Tuning

The receipt mailer (Almsgate) batches donation receipts and sends through the Thornquay relay. On-call: if the queue backs up, resist the urge to crank batch size — the relay rate-limits per connection, and bigger batches just mean bigger retries. Scale worker count first, then shorten the flush interval. Dedupe window must stay longer than the retry horizon or donors get duplicate receipts, which generates tickets. All knobs live in one place and are read at worker start. Current production values follow.

tuning table, kajop-yafof:
QUOTAS = {
    "wenath": 10,
    "ulaael": 5,
}

Step 4: Migrating the Nightfill scheduler. New folks: Nightfill runs our nightly backfill jobs against the Corvane warehouse, kicking off at 01:00 local. Copy the old cron definitions into the new job registry, then disable the legacy daemon so jobs don't double-run. Before enabling the new instance, confirm it boots with the following configuration values.

deployment values, yafof-fajeg:
[eliox]
host = eliox.nelvrocorp.internal
user = eliox_svc
database = eliox_prod

## Changelog — Skylark Autoscaler v2.8.1

The queue-depth autoscaler in Skylark now samples backlog size every 15 seconds instead of 60, reducing scale-up lag during burst traffic. We also capped scale-down to one replica per cooldown window to prevent the oscillation some tenants reported last month. Support should note that the dashboard's "target depth" field now reflects the smoothed value, not the raw reading. If customers report unexpected scaling behavior after this release, escalate directly to the engineer who owns this component.

named custodian: Zorael Sordor